Bicheno is located on the east coast, just north of the Freycinet Peninsula.
Sand, surf, sea and sun epitomise Bicheno, a pretty fishing town founded on the sea and its bounty. Nearby there’s the Governors Island Marine Reserve with fascinating underwater scenery and sealife. See it from a glass-bottomed boat or get right into it with some scuba equipment.
In the town there’s the Sea Life Centre, where creatures of the deep swim in huge glass tanks. The town is a centre for endless outdoor activity - fishing, sailing, golf, tennis and much more. After vigorous mornings spend relaxing afternoons at the East Coast Bird Life and Animal Park. Take a pre-dinner evening tour to watch penguins returning to their burrows for the night - unforgettable.
